MVP, a tech-world term asks what, at
minimum, do you have to have in order to
launch! This helps beat overwhelm by
prioritizing your website features.
MVP = minimum viable product
PHASES OF AWEB PROJECT
1. Plan & Discover*
2. Design
3. Develop
4. Implement
5. Evaluate
6. Launch
7. Tend, maintain, &evolve (back to step 1)

Current Metrics
If you are remodeling or refreshing
an existing website, you have
legacy, a literal history cached by
search engines. Don't throw out the
baby with the bathwater. Know
what keywords and pages are
currently so can keep the things
that were working. AND be sure to
catalog all the URLs of existing
pages and posts so that they will
redirect correctly in the new site so
visitors don’t run into errors of a
page not found.

Technical Needs☐ Web platform if building on a platform (Shopify, SquareSpace, Wix, etc)
☐ Domain name*
☐ Web hosting* company, if hosting yourself
☐ SSL certificate*+ (mandatory if you’ll be selling stuff and good practice for boosting ranking)
☐ Social media handles (@newmooncreativeco)+
☐ Email marketing (mailchimp, vertical response, constant contact)+
☐ Google Analytics and Search Console+
☐ Email hosting provider (Gsuite, Office360) for branded email addresses
